Introduction

Testicular health is a critical aspect of men's overall well-being, yet many American males face significant psychological barriers when it comes to seeking appropriate medical care. This article delves into the various psychological factors that deter men from addressing testicular health issues and emphasizes the importance of overcoming these barriers for improved health outcomes.

The Stigma of Vulnerability

One of the primary psychological barriers to seeking testicular health care is the societal stigma associated with vulnerability. Many American males are conditioned to view seeking medical help as an admission of weakness. This perception is deeply ingrained in cultural norms that equate masculinity with stoicism and self-reliance. As a result, men may delay or avoid seeking care for testicular concerns, fearing that doing so might undermine their perceived strength and masculinity.

Fear of Diagnosis

Another significant barrier is the fear of receiving a serious diagnosis. Testicular health issues, such as testicular cancer, can evoke anxiety and fear due to the potential life-altering implications. The fear of a cancer diagnosis, in particular, can be paralyzing, leading men to avoid medical consultations altogether. This fear is compounded by the lack of awareness about the high survival rates of testicular cancer when detected early, further deterring men from seeking timely care.

Lack of Knowledge and Awareness

A lack of knowledge about testicular health and the importance of regular check-ups is another critical barrier. Many American males are not well-informed about the signs and symptoms of testicular conditions, nor are they aware of the importance of self-examinations. This lack of awareness can lead to delayed diagnosis and treatment, exacerbating health issues that could have been managed more effectively if caught early.

Embarrassment and Privacy Concerns

Embarrassment and concerns about privacy also play a significant role in deterring men from seeking testicular health care. The intimate nature of testicular examinations can be a source of discomfort and embarrassment, leading men to avoid such procedures. Additionally, concerns about confidentiality and the potential for personal health information to be shared can further discourage men from seeking necessary medical attention.

Overcoming Psychological Barriers

To address these psychological barriers, it is essential to foster a cultural shift that normalizes seeking medical care for testicular health. Educational campaigns aimed at raising awareness about the importance of regular check-ups and self-examinations can help demystify the process and alleviate fears. Additionally, healthcare providers can play a crucial role by creating a supportive and non-judgmental environment that encourages men to discuss their concerns openly.

The Role of Support Systems

Support systems, including family, friends, and healthcare professionals, are vital in encouraging men to overcome psychological barriers to seeking testicular health care. Encouragement from loved ones can provide the necessary motivation for men to prioritize their health. Moreover, healthcare professionals can offer reassurance and guidance, helping men navigate their fears and concerns about testicular health.

Conclusion

The psychological barriers to seeking testicular health care among American males are multifaceted and deeply rooted in societal norms and personal fears. By addressing these barriers through education, support, and a cultural shift towards normalizing health care seeking behaviors, we can improve testicular health outcomes and enhance the overall well-being of American men. It is crucial for men to recognize the importance of their health and take proactive steps to overcome these barriers, ensuring a healthier future for themselves and their communities.
